Online Reputation Management for Auto Repair Shops: Beyond Five-Star Reviews

Online reputation can make or break an auto repair shop, with customer trust playing a crucial role in automotive service decisions. The automotive industry faces unique reputation challenges because customers often feel vulnerable when dealing with mechanics, making online reviews and reputation management more critical than in many other industries. 98% of people at least ‘occasionally’ read online reviews for local businesses, and automotive services rank among the most researched categories before customers make decisions.

Modern reputation management extends far beyond encouraging positive reviews. Shop owners must actively monitor and respond to feedback across multiple platforms while addressing negative experiences before they become public complaints. 88% of consumers would use a business that replies to all of its reviews, compared to just 47% who would use a business that doesn’t respond to reviews at all, demonstrating how response methods directly impact customer acquisition.

Comprehensive Review Platform Management

Auto repair shops must maintain presence across multiple review platforms where potential customers research automotive services. Google Business Profile reviews carry the most weight for local search visibility, as Google remains the most-used website for reading online reviews, though its dominance has decreased slightly from 87% in 2023 to 81% in 2024.

Yelp continues to play an important role in automotive service research, particularly in urban markets where consumers actively use the platform for local business discovery. Facebook reviews provide social validation within personal networks, as customers often trust recommendations from friends and family connections more than anonymous reviewers.

Industry-specific platforms like RepairPal, AutoMD, and Better Business Bureau ratings influence customer decisions, especially for higher-value repairs where customers conduct extensive research before choosing a shop. These platforms often attract customers dealing with expensive automotive problems who invest significant time in research before making decisions.

Managing reviews across multiple platforms consistently requires systematic approaches that many busy shop owners find challenging to maintain. Monitor review trends across platforms to identify recurring issues that might indicate operational problems requiring attention. If multiple customers mention long wait times or communication issues across different platforms, these patterns suggest areas for business improvement beyond just reputation management.

Turning Negative Reviews Into Marketing Opportunities

Negative reviews, while unwelcome, provide opportunities to demonstrate exceptional customer service publicly. Professional responses to criticism showcase your commitment to customer satisfaction while addressing concerns that potential customers might share. The key lies in responding constructively without becoming defensive or argumentative.

Address specific concerns mentioned in negative reviews while avoiding generic responses that appear automated. If a customer complains about wait times, acknowledge the concern and explain steps you’re taking to improve scheduling efficiency. This method shows future customers that you listen to feedback and continuously improve operations.

Invite dissatisfied customers to resolve issues privately through direct contact rather than continuing disputes in public review threads. Provide phone numbers or email addresses for offline resolution while expressing genuine concern for their experience.

Use negative feedback as opportunities to highlight your shop’s values and commitments. When responding to price complaints, explain your quality standards and warranty policies. When addressing service concerns, outline your training programs and quality control measures.

Proactive Reputation Building Methods

Systematic review generation programs create consistent positive feedback while ensuring satisfied customers share their experiences publicly. Timing requests appropriately maximizes positive response rates while avoiding review fatigue from excessive requests. The best time to request reviews is typically within 24-48 hours after successful service completion when satisfaction is highest.

Multiple review request methods accommodate different customer preferences and communication styles. Some customers prefer email requests with direct links to review platforms, while others respond better to text messages or printed cards with QR codes.

Follow-up communication after service completion provides opportunities to address any concerns before they become negative reviews. Simple check-in calls or emails asking about satisfaction can identify and resolve issues while demonstrating ongoing care for customer experiences.

Showcase certifications, awards, and community involvement as reputation building elements beyond customer reviews. ASE certifications, Better Business Bureau accreditations, and local community awards provide third-party validation of your shop’s credibility and professionalism.

Employee training on customer service excellence directly impacts review quality and overall reputation. Staff members who understand the importance of customer communication, explanation of services, and follow-through on commitments create experiences that naturally generate positive reviews.

Reputation management requires ongoing attention and genuine commitment to customer satisfaction. Auto repair shops that view reputation management as a business improvement tool rather than just marketing see the best results.
